Electronic Arts has announced today that the upcoming entry into their hit The Sims series has gone gold. The game will be available in stores on June 5th and will come in a $49.99 regular edition as well as a $69.99 Collector's Edition. The Collector's Edition is expected to have the game itself, a Sims-styled 2GB USB drive, a tips guide, plus a bonus in-game European-styled sports car.
